10 Free Things to Do at the Library
10 Free Things to do at the Library
1 | Use a computer | Use the library’s terminals or bring your own to access the internet at the library, take a computer class to elevate your skills |
2 | Watch a movie | Frequent the summer films series, teen films or checkout a DVD from the collection |
3 | Take a class | Learn to use a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Photoshop. Take a genealogy class to trace your family tree |
4 | Read a book | Pick a book and read in the quiet room, participate in summer reading programs for all ages, or grab a mag and catch-up on the latest news in the magazine room |
5 | Do your homework | Get online homework help access, get help from the reference librarians, or meet your classmates for a study group |
6 | Enjoy music | Catch a concert at the Friday Night Series, Sing-a-long with Miss Candy or drop in on the Teen Coffee House |
7 | Join a club | Join a book club on Monday evening, Thursday morning, or create your own with book clubs to go kits |
8 | Play a game | Drop in Wednesdays for a Mar Jongg game, or Teen night for board games and pizza |
9 | Listen to a story | Come listen to Books f or Babies, Fab Friday Storytime, or pickup a book-on-CD, and download a book from www.ListenNJnw.com |
10 | Find a job | Attend a career seminar, browse the job hunting links at www.roxburylibrary.org or job search on the library terminals |
